Frequently Asked Questions
1. What does an App Developer do?
An App Developer specializes in designing, coding, and maintaining applications for various platforms, including mobile devices and web browsers. Their primary responsibilities include:
- Understanding client requirements and translating them into technical specifications.
- Writing clean, maintainable code in programming languages such as Swift, Java, or JavaScript.
- Testing and debugging applications to ensure optimal performance and user experience.
- Collaborating with designers and other developers to create functional and appealing apps.
- Staying updated with the latest industry trends and technologies to innovate and improve existing applications.
2. How to Hire an App Developer in Syrian Arab Republic?
Hiring an App Developer in the Syrian Arab Republic involves several key steps:
- Define your project scope, objectives, and budget.
- Utilize platforms like Twine to access a pool of skilled freelancers.
- Evaluate candidates based on their experience, skill set, and past work.
- Conduct interviews to assess their communication skills and technical knowledge.
- Negotiate terms and finalize the contract.
3. How much does it cost to hire an App Developer in Syrian Arab Republic?
The cost to hire an App Developer in the Syrian Arab Republic can vary based on experience level:
- Beginner: 150,000 - 300,000 SYP per month
- Junior: 300,000 - 600,000 SYP per month
- Mid-level: 600,000 - 1,200,000 SYP per month
- Senior: 1,200,000 - 2,000,000 SYP per month
- Expert: 2,000,000 - 3,500,000 SYP per month
4. What qualities set exceptional App Developers apart from the rest?
Exceptional App Developers possess a unique blend of technical expertise and soft skills, including:
- Strong problem-solving abilities to tackle complex challenges.
- Excellent communication skills for effective collaboration with clients and teams.
- Attention to detail to ensure high-quality, bug-free applications.
- Adaptability to learn new technologies and frameworks quickly.
- Passion for innovation and a user-centric mindset.
5. How do you recognize the perfect App Developer in Syrian Arab Republic for your needs?
To find the perfect App Developer, consider the following criteria:
- Relevant experience in similar projects or industries.
- A strong portfolio showcasing their best work.
- Positive client reviews and feedback to gauge reliability.
- Technical proficiency in the programming languages required for your project.
- Effective communication skills and responsiveness during the hiring process.
6. What are the key questions to ask in an App Developer interview?
When interviewing an App Developer, consider asking:
- Can you describe your experience with similar projects?
- What programming languages and frameworks are you proficient in?
- How do you approach problem-solving and debugging?
- Can you share examples of your past work and the impact it had?
- What is your approach to managing deadlines and project milestones?
7. What’s the difference between hiring a freelance App Developer and working with an agency in Syrian Arab Republic?
Hiring a freelance App Developer offers flexibility, direct communication, and often lower costs. Freelancers typically take on individual projects and can be more adaptive to changes. In contrast, working with an agency provides a team of developers, ensuring a broader skill set and resources for larger projects. Agencies usually offer structured project management and may deliver faster due to shared workloads, but often at a higher cost. Your choice depends on project complexity, budget, and desired level of support.
8. What should be in an App Developer project brief / job description?
An effective project brief or job description for an App Developer should include:
- Project overview: Outline the purpose and goals of the app.
- Technical requirements: Specify the technologies and platforms to be used.
- Budget and timeline: Provide budget constraints and project deadlines.
- Skills and experience: List the required qualifications and experience level.
- Deliverables: Clearly define what is expected at project completion.
9. How do I hire an App Developer in Syrian Arab Republic on Twine?
Hiring on Twine is simple.
- Post a job with your project details, timeline, and budget.
- Browse portfolios of vetted App Developers and invite those who match your needs.
- Receive proposals and compare experience, pricing, and reviews.
- Communicate expectations, set milestones, and finalize the hire.
- Securely pay through Twine, ensuring protection for both parties. Twine connects you with top freelance App Developers, making it easy to find the perfect creative professional for your project.